Massage Guns: What the Research Says They Do, and What They Do Not

Massage guns do something measurable, and it is smaller and more specific than the marketing suggests. There is also a list of people who should not use one.

Massage guns do something measurable. It is smaller and more specific than the marketing suggests, and the timing of when you use one matters more than the brand.

A 2023 systematic review of 11 studies with 281 participants found gains of roughly 3 to 5 degrees on flexibility tests, including 5.4 degrees of ankle dorsiflexion, alongside no improvement in strength, balance, agility, or acceleration, and one study measuring a 3.1 percent drop in jump height. The review advises against use within 5 minutes of a strength activity. A 2025 randomised trial found lower soreness at 48 hours with longer percussion sessions compared with static stretching. There is also a real contraindication list, covering clotting disorders, recent fractures, pacemakers, pregnancy, and use over the spine, neck, or joint replacements.

Here is what the evidence supports, what it does not, and who should leave the device alone.

What the review actually measured

The 2023 systematic review in the Journal of Functional Morphology and Kinesiology pooled 11 studies covering 281 participants, with a mean age of 24.3 years and a group that was 77 percent male.

Range of motion is where the positive findings sit. The Thomas test, which measures hip flexor length, improved by 4.5 to 5.4 degrees at p below 0.001. The 90-90 hamstring test improved by 3.4 to 4.8 degrees. Ankle dorsiflexion, meaning how far the shin can travel forward over the foot, improved by 5.4 degrees at p equals 0.002.

Muscle stiffness also responded, and the review reports that reduction in stiffness was effective at 29 Hz for two minutes or more.

Those results are genuine and they are modest. Three to five degrees is enough to notice on a stiff ankle before a squat session. It is not a transformation of anyone's flexibility.

Where the devices did nothing

The list of null findings is longer than the list of benefits, and it is the part usually missing from product descriptions.

Strength and explosive performance showed no improvements across the studies pooled. One study measured a decrease in jump height of 3.1 percent after massage gun use. On the strength of that, the review authors advise against using a massage gun within five minutes before a strength activity.

Balance, agility, and acceleration showed no meaningful improvements.

Lactate clearance showed no statistically significant difference compared with passive recovery, which in these studies means resting without doing anything.

The authors summarise it as follows. Massage guns could improve short-term range of motion, flexibility, and recovery-related outcomes. In strength, balance, acceleration, agility, and explosive activities, the devices either produced no improvement or produced a decrease in performance.

What the soreness trial adds

Delayed onset muscle soreness, the ache that arrives a day or two after hard training, was tested directly in a 2025 randomised controlled trial in Frontiers in Public Health.

Thirty physically active male college students aged 19 to 23 were split into three groups: static stretching as the control, short-duration percussion at 25 minutes per session, and long-duration percussion at 40 minutes per session. The device ran at 53 Hz with a 6 mm amplitude. Soreness was induced with 10 sets of 7 back squats at 60 percent of one repetition maximum.

Pain peaked at 24 hours in all three groups. At 48 hours, the long-duration percussion group had significantly lower pain than the stretching group, at p equals 0.003. Knee range of motion was significantly greater in the long-duration group than the stretching group at both 24 hours, at p equals 0.006, and 48 hours, at p equals 0.012.

Read that result with its limits attached. Thirty participants, all male, one device at one frequency, and one comparison group. It supports the direction rather than settling the question.

Why the numbers are smaller than the claims

The 2023 review graded the risk of bias in its included studies. Ten of the 11 were rated moderate and one was rated high. Sample sizes ranged from 11 to 55 participants.

Only short-term outcomes were measured. Effects beyond 48 hours are unknown, so nothing in this evidence base supports claims about long-term recovery, injury prevention, or tissue change.

The participants were young, mostly male, and physically active. Whether the same effects appear in older adults, in women, or in people with a current injury has not been tested in this pooled group.

None of that makes the devices useless. It sets the size of the claim that the evidence can carry, which is a short-term mobility effect measured in a few degrees.

How to use one sensibly

The review reports parameters that differ by goal, which is the detail most users skip.

For range of motion and flexibility, use two minutes or less per muscle group at a frequency above 40 Hz. For recovery purposes, use two minutes or more at a frequency below 40 Hz. For reducing stiffness, 29 Hz for two minutes or more was effective. Pressure should sit at around 4 to 6 out of 10 on a comfort scale, which is firm without being painful.

Timing matters. Before mobility work or a warm-up, a short high-frequency pass on a stiff area is reasonable. Directly before heavy lifting, sprinting, or jumping is the situation the review advises against.

The review also warns against prolonged aggressive use over 30 minutes on a single area. More is not better here, and the harm from overdoing it is real rather than theoretical.

Who should not use one

This list matters, and it is not a formality. The 2023 review names contraindications including recent scars, wounds, infections, and bruises, recent fractures and chronic bone conditions, deep vein thrombosis or other clotting disorders, diabetes, neuralgias, pregnancy, fibromyalgia, epilepsy, and pacemakers. It also advises avoiding the face, neck, spine, and areas with joint replacements.

Several of those carry serious consequences. Percussion over a clot or in someone with a clotting disorder is a significant risk. Percussion over a recent fracture or a bone weakened by disease is another. Reduced sensation, which is common in diabetes and in nerve conditions, removes the feedback that would normally tell you the pressure is too high.

The 2025 trial adds a further caution. Its authors note a documented case of rhabdomyolysis following percussion massage use. Rhabdomyolysis is a breakdown of muscle tissue that releases contents into the bloodstream and can damage the kidneys. One reported case does not make the devices dangerous in normal use, and it does support keeping pressure moderate and sessions short.

When to get it looked at

Pain that keeps returning to the same spot, stiffness that does not respond to a few days of gentler training, or an area you find yourself treating with a massage gun every single day is worth having assessed. Reaching for a device daily usually points to a load or capacity problem underneath, and the device manages the symptom rather than the cause.

Some situations need medical attention rather than any self-treatment. Calf pain with swelling, warmth, or redness can indicate a blood clot and needs urgent assessment. So does severe pain after a fall, an inability to bear weight, numbness that is dense and constant, or new muscle pain with dark urine after heavy exercise. Do massage guns actually work?

They produce small, measurable, short-term gains in range of motion. A 2023 systematic review in the Journal of Functional Morphology and Kinesiology pooled 11 studies with 281 participants and found improvements of roughly 3 to 5 degrees on flexibility tests, including 5.4 degrees of ankle dorsiflexion at p equals 0.002. The same review found no improvements in strength, balance, agility, or acceleration.

How much range of motion do they add?+

In the 2023 review, the Thomas test for hip flexor length improved by 4.5 to 5.4 degrees at p below 0.001, the 90-90 hamstring test improved by 3.4 to 4.8 degrees, and ankle dorsiflexion improved by 5.4 degrees at p equals 0.002. Those are real but modest changes, and the studies only measured short-term outcomes.

Should I use a massage gun before lifting?+

The 2023 review advises against using one within 5 minutes before a strength activity. It found no improvement in strength or explosive performance across the studies pooled, and one study measured a decrease in jump height of 3.1 percent. If you want to use one on a training day, keep it well away from the moments before your heavy or explosive work.

Do massage guns help with muscle soreness?+

There is some supporting evidence. A 2025 randomised controlled trial in Frontiers in Public Health with 30 physically active male college students compared static stretching against short and long percussion sessions after squat-induced soreness. At 48 hours the long-duration percussion group had significantly lower pain than the stretching group, at p equals 0.003, and knee range of motion was significantly greater at 24 and 48 hours.

What settings should I use?+

The 2023 review reports different parameters for different goals. For range of motion and flexibility, 2 minutes or less per muscle group at above 40 Hz. For recovery purposes, 2 minutes or more below 40 Hz. Reducing muscle stiffness was effective at 29 Hz for 2 minutes or longer. Pressure should sit around 4 to 6 out of 10 on a comfort scale.

Who should not use a massage gun?+

The 2023 review lists contraindications including recent scars, wounds, infections, and bruises, recent fractures and chronic bone conditions, deep vein thrombosis or other clotting disorders, diabetes, neuralgias, pregnancy, fibromyalgia, epilepsy, and pacemakers. It also advises avoiding the face, the neck, the spine, and any area with a joint replacement. Check with your physician before using one if any item on that list applies to you.

Can a massage gun cause harm?+

Used aggressively or for too long it can. The 2023 review warns against prolonged aggressive use over 30 minutes on a single area. The 2025 trial notes a documented case of rhabdomyolysis following percussion massage use, which is a serious muscle injury, and the authors treat it as a reason for caution. Moderate pressure and short sessions are the safer approach.

Do they clear lactate or speed up recovery?+

The 2023 review found no statistically significant difference in lactate clearance between massage gun use and passive recovery, which in those studies means simply resting. The measurable recovery-related benefits sat in range of motion and in reduced muscle stiffness rather than in blood markers. Effects beyond 48 hours have not been studied at all, so nothing in this evidence base supports claims about longer-term recovery.
